Environmental threats to buried archaeological remains

Article Abstract:

The results obtained at the Swedish National Heritage Board on the degradation of archaeological objects of bronze and iron and of bones from prehistoric graves, materials of which seem to be most affected by pollutants is presented. The deterioration rate of archaeological artifacts especially of inorganic materials has accelerated and this increased deterioration to a large part could be attributed to anthropogenic pollution.

Do pollutant-related forest declines threaten the sustainability of forests?

Article Abstract:

The critical loads approach to the assessment of forest sustainability has demonstrated the importance of conservation efforts. Both gaseous air pollution and litter have contributed to forest degradation. These factors can be mitigated in part by planting more tolerant tree species in heavily damaged areas and by removing litter from branches, foliage and topsoil.

Crown condition and soil acidification in Norwegian spruce forests

Article Abstract:

Increased pollution loadings have been found to affect soil magnesium and nitrogen levels in Norwegian spruce forests, which signal a rise in potentially damaging effects. Pollution reduces exchangeable magnesium levels and increases nitrogen contents, contributing to soil acidification. This in turn jeopardizes future soil stability, affecting forest growth.
